The above bids were this day opened, in the presence of most of the bidders, and Messrs. A. B. Young and R. C. Morgan, of the department, each paper being marked with my initials. Notice was also given, that in case any bills received had been sent to Captain Bowman, they would be considered.

Witnesses:

AMMI B. YOUNG,
R. C. MORGAN.

P. G. WASHINGTON,

Assistant Secretary of the Treasury.

The undersigned, Courtlandt Palmer and O. D. F. Grant, of the city, county, and State of New York, as guarantors, hereby undertake that the above-named Horace Beals and C. P. Dixon will, if their proposal be accepted, enter into a contract and bond as required, with proper and sufficient securities, in the sum of fifty thousand dollars. ($50,000,) for its faithful performance.

COURTLANDT PALMER,
O. D. F. GRANT.

Witness:

GEO. W. MORTON,

United States Court.

UNITED STATES OF AMERICA,

Southern District of New York, ss:

I, George W. Morton, dis'g clerk of the district court of the United States for the southern district of New York, and United

States commissioner, do hereby certify that I am well acquainted with the responsibility of Courtlandt Palmer and Oliver De Forest Grant, who subscribed the foregoing proposal in my presence, and I know them to be perfectly responsible for upwards of one hundred thousand dollars.

In testimony whereof, I have hereunto subscribed my name, and affixed the seal of the said district court, this twenty-fifth day [L. S.] of August, A. D. 1855. G. W. MORTON,
